How Much Does a Clerical Administrative Make in Massachusetts?

Updated April 01, 2025
As of April 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Clerical Administrative in Massachusetts is $166,478. While Salary.com is seeing that Clerical Administrative salary in MA can go up to $210,402 or down to $119,749, but most earn between $142,019 and $189,470.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els.
